sir douglas Posted March 20 Author Share Posted March 20 for a long time ive been thinking of how to get the Moyse running after not being able to get the belt drive working since i built it 2 years ago quick recap since its been a while, the loco in question the old power arrangement of a N20+gearbox driven through bevel gears and then coupled by home made pulleys then last year i figured, the N20 motor would fit side ways in the middle with 2 equal gear trains either way to the axles But i didnt have any suitable sized gears to try out, which i do now. i had to get a new N20 motor as the right hand one has a very short shaft with a brass gear fixed on, so i'll leave t as it is to use on something else 4 4 Link to post Share on other sites More sharing options...
RMweb Premium Hal Nail Posted March 21 RMweb Premium Share Posted March 21 On 07/03/2024 at 20:58, sir douglas said: Riveting the Roberts tank Do you drill them or just glue slivers of rod in place? I've used railtec transfers to good effect for some fine ones on a Dapol model and you cant tell the difference from the originals. For an old Cooper Craft China clay conversion, which has quite large bolt heads, I cut them off the end I was turning into a door, then glued them back on again where needed. It's a bit of a faff to get things looking even though. Link to post Share on other sites More sharing options...

sir douglas Posted March 22 Author Share Posted March 22 spent most of today drawing, ive a gear train sorted but now need to decide on the framing for it and preparing gears; the larger gears are second hand 11mm Heljan, the middle 4 are 6mm cut in half and the 4 smaller cut off the side of a set of 16mm gears. not shown is the 4mm gear on the motor but i couldnt just get 1 so had to buy a pack of them 8 Link to post Share on other sites More sharing options...
